Alenka von Engelhardt Artist Bio

Originating from Sydney, Australia and currently residing near Hamburg, Germany, Alenka von Engelhardt is an artist whose practice consists of joyful abstract paintings, where the interplay of colours, shapes, and their intricate relationships narrates compelling stories. Alenka's artistic journey is a testament to her dedication to crafting original pieces that seamlessly integrate into contemporary modern interior design.

5 Questions with Alenka

What is your Artistic Style?

Abstract Expressionism - where intuition plays an important role in my process. Working in acrylic, oil and mixed media, my paintings are characterised by textured loose brushstrokes, irregular floating shapes, blocks and pops of bright against chromatic and neutral colours.

What is your background?

After gaining recognition for my colour technique with the widely acclaimed dip-dye candles for clients all over Europe, I returned to my roots as a painter, in which I cultivated my skills at the National Art School in Australia in the early 2000s. My artistic perspective focuses on a passion for design and lifestyle products, in which I have worked for many design labels over my career.


What inspires your creative process?

I find inspiration in arranging colours, exploring combinations of hues, and experimenting with the interplay of warm and cool tones. I enjoy visiting and revisiting the design principles, drawing insights from gallery visits here in Europe to study the works of masters, and discovering talented contemporary artists through platforms like Instagram.

What else do you love besides painting?

Collecting art and design books (and organising them!) and photographing beautiful old doors with a patina here in Germany.

What is your vision for your work?

Continuing my pursuit of making something beautiful for interiors, I would love to see my paintings in interior magazines here in Europe, boutique hotels and beautiful contemporary ‘hygge’ style homes of lovely people :-)
